Boone is a strong and timeless name that has roots in both English and French cultures. It is derived from the Old French word "bon" meaning good, and the Old English word "bune" meaning blessing. This combination of meanings makes Boone a name that represents goodness and positive influence. The name gained widespread popularity in the United States in the late 18th and early 19th centuries due to the legendary American pioneer, Daniel Boone. However, its usage can be traced back to medieval times as a surname. Today, Boone is a popular name for boys, evoking a sense of strength, courage, and adventure.
